The Nationals kick off their second-half road trip with a major-league debut: top prospect Harry Ford, called up to replace injured catcher Drew Millas, is poised to make his mark—especially against lefties like the A’s Gage Jump and Rockies’ Kyle Freeland.

On July 18th, the Nationals are kicking off the second half of their season with a road trip out west starting against the Athletics.
But before they even hit the field, they made some official moves. The big news is that catcher Harry Ford, a highly touted prospect, has been called up to the Major League roster. He's stepping in for Drew Millas, who's currently injured. This move is pretty significant because Ford was a major acquisition this past winter. He's expected to serve as the backup catcher, likely getting playing time primarily against left-handed pitchers.
Looking at the upcoming schedule, he might see action against the Athletics, Gage Jump, or Jacob Lopez, and potentially against the Rockies, Kyle Freeland. The expectation for Ford's initial stint in the majors is pretty measured. He's not projected to get a ton of at bats, so the focus will be on him gaining experience. However, the team is hoping he can bring the hot hitting he showed in June and July, where he put up impressive numbers, especially after recovering, from an early season injury that affected his performance. Max Kranick, a right-handed reliever, has also been officially reinstated from the injured list. This gives the team another solid option in the bullpen, which is a definite plus for the pitching staff as they head into this next stretch of games. Ultimately, seeing Ford with the big league club is a positive sign for the Nationals future. He's considered a key piece for what they're building, and getting him this experience now is a valuable step in his development, regardless of how.
